Rails-to-Trails Conservancy, a nonprofit organization working to establish a nationwide network of trails from former rail lines and linking corridors, supports the Truckee River Bike Trail, which is one of 1600 rail-trails supported by the group. This "rail-trail," which was once an abandoned railroad track, is now a terrific spot to walk Petzooie in Tahoe City!
